It has been a decade since the Rising Star Scholarship program has started supporting the dreams of our most talented yet vulnerable population of students; residents of the Housing Authority of Baltimore City, who might otherwise not be able to attend college.

Typically each year, Resident Services gives out 5 awards, but this year the applicants were SO PHENOMENAL that they awarded an additional $5,000 scholarship.
